Output 3ec02f36d684522ca4778e62689bf51d5c120694d77b16d966ef52dd7fc5896f:1

value
6908186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a2a8fd5fb657fa888fa3b2a49ecd9ce3eea7d74 OP_EQUAL
address
3HCmnQRjtQ1NgycPb8vErzkqVC4KUhYfhL
transaction
3ec02f36d684522ca4778e62689bf51d5c120694d77b16d966ef52dd7fc5896f
confirmations
457049
spent
true